Westlake Corporation (WLK), a leading manufacturer of chlorovinyl and polymer products, recently released its Q1 2026 financial results, reporting an earnings per share of -$0.77. This marked a notable shift from previous periods, reflecting the ongoing challenges facing the specialty chemicals sector. Management Commentary

Company leadership acknowledged the quarter presented significant obstacles while emphasizing resilience in core operations. The management team highlighted efforts to optimize production efficiency and manage costs amid an uncertain demand environment. According to executives, the company's diversified product portfolio provided some stability, though certain segments faced more pronounced weakness than others. Westlake's management noted that customer destocking patterns observed in previous quarters continued to influence order volumes, particularly in construction-related applications. The company's executives emphasized their commitment to operational discipline and strategic capital allocation as they work to navigate the current cycle. Management also discussed the importance of maintaining strong relationships with customers during this period, positioning the company to benefit when market conditions eventually improve.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Westlake Corporation did not provide specific quantitative guidance for the remainder of fiscal 2026, adopting a cautious stance given the uncertain macroeconomic landscape. The company indicated it would continue to monitor market conditions closely and adjust production levels as necessary to match demand patterns. Management emphasized their focus on maintaining financial flexibility and preserving cash generation capabilities. The company remains committed to its long-term strategic initiatives while being prepared to respond to near-term market developments. Westlake's capital allocation priorities include funding essential maintenance and safety investments while evaluating growth opportunities that align with the company's core competencies. The leadership team expressed confidence in the underlying strength of the business despite current headwinds.
